                                Detroit makes 2 trades.

                                Sheahan and a 2018 5th round pick to Pittsburgh. Scott Wilson and a 2018 3rd round to Detroit. (1.4xx cap savings)

                                Ryan Sproul to the Rangers for Matt Puemple. (No cap effect)

                                Gives them the cap space needed for AA.
